Linking the Canadian Geospatial Data Infrastructure to a Common Architecture for Situational Awareness
This project involves a requirements analysis for an architecture to support disaster management situation awareness. The project will include two application areas-- space-based maritime surveillance and space-based flood monitoring--that are examples of operational activities needed by National Defence for intelligence and disaster management efforts.
